What Does a Parrot Breeder Do?
Parrot breeders play an important function in the pet market by producing healthy and well-socialized birds. Their obligations include:

Breeding Practices: Responsible breeders use ethical practices to ensure the genetic health of their birds. This consists of avoiding inbreeding and selecting mates based on health and temperament.

Care and Nutrition: Breeders need to provide appropriate care and nutrition for their birds, including a balanced diet plan and a revitalizing environment to promote their physical and psychological well-being.

Socialization: A reputable breeder focuses on mingling their chicks to ensure they are accustomed to human interaction and other animals, which can make the transition to a brand-new home easier for the bird.

Health Monitoring: Breeders are accountable for keeping track of the health of their birds and guaranteeing they are complimentary of hereditary and communicative diseases before they are sold.

Parrots can be found in numerous sizes, colors, and characters. Some popular kinds of parrots include:

When picking a parrot breeder, it is crucial to guarantee they adhere to ethical breeding practices. Here are some key elements to think about:

Reputation: Research the breeder's reputation by reading evaluations and looking for recommendations from present parrot owners.

Facility Conditions: Visit the reproducing facility if possible. Ensure it is tidy, roomy, and offers a safe environment for the birds.

Health Guarantee: A responsible breeder will use a health warranty, making sure that the birds are devoid of hereditary conditions and [Haustier Online Kaufen](https://thebariatricbuzz.com/members/jumperbridge8/activity/474393/) infectious diseases.

Documents: Reputable breeders ought to provide paperwork on the bird's family tree and health, in addition to assistance on care.

Assistance: A great breeder will use continuous support with questions regarding care, diet, and behavior after the purchase.

A: Look for breeders with positive reviews, appropriate documentation, and transparency about their reproducing practices. Checking out the facility can also provide insight into their operations.
Q2: What should I look for in a healthy parrot?
A: Look for brilliant eyes, smooth plumes, and active habits. Healthy parrots should show interest and willingness to connect.
Q3: What is the average expense of a parrot from a breeder?
A: Prices differ extensively based upon the types, age, and breeder track record, varying from ₤ 50 for a budgie to a number of thousand for rarer types like the African Grey.
Q4: Can I embrace a parrot rather of purchasing one from a breeder?
A: Yes, [Züchter Graupapagei](https://hackmd.okfn.de/s/HyCtXbAFWl) many shelters and rescue companies have parrots readily available for adoption. This can be a terrific alternative to buying and might also supply a caring home for a bird in requirement.
Q5: What are the very best practices for caring for a parrot?
A: Provide a balanced diet plan, regular social interaction, mental stimulation (like toys and activities), and a safe environment to prosper.
